Safe
At our last assessment we rated this key question requires improvement. At this assessment the rating remains requires improvement.
During our assessment we found that daily safety huddles were not held, and some risk assessment documentation was fragmented and difficult to follow. Environmental and equipment concerns were identified, including unlocked sluice areas, expired clinical supplies, faulty call bell indicators, and a contaminated oxygen cylinder. Infection Prevention and Control audits showed variable compliance, and gaps existed in supervision, appraisals, practical training, and some staff competencies, which required timely review to ensure consistent safe care.
However, St Joseph’s Hospice maintained mostly effective safety systems, including structured handovers, incident reporting, Duty of Candour processes, medicines management with secure controlled drug procedures, and high levels of role-specific training. The environment was clean, accessible, and well maintained, with routine maintenance, equipment servicing, and fire safety checks in place. Patients were supported through robust end-of-life care planning, risk assessments, and responsive symptom management.

Learning culture
We scored the service as 3. The evidence showed a good standard. The service had a proactive and positive culture of safety, based on openness and honesty. They listened to concerns about safety and investigated and reported safety events. Lessons were learnt to continually identify and embed good practice.
St Joseph’s Hospice did not hold daily safety huddles. However, they ensured that there was either the in-patient unit manager (IPUM) on shift each day or one of the ward sisters to provide consistency and support for the clinical staff.
Morning handovers took place between the nightshift and day-shift nurses, including healthcare assistants (HCAs), with a full update on all patients and overnight care provision. This process was repeated in the evening. The in-patient unit manager or ward sisters carried out daily walk-arounds of each unit following handover. They spoke with staff about patients and checked on staff wellbeing.
A Patient Safety Incident Response Plan had been created in March 2025 and was detailed and appropriate. The policy outlined reportable patient safety incident types, required responses, and improvement routes to provide guidance and direction for all staff. It incorporated both national and local requirements. The hospice was in the process of establishing a new patient safety team that met weekly for incident review meetings. These meetings aimed to promote learning from incidents and to determine whether they met PSII (Patient Safety Incident Investigation) requirements.
Patient falls were one of two most frequently reported patient safety incidents and were benchmarked through a national organisation who were known as a national champion for hospices and represent a community of more than 200 hospices across the UK. Review of patient falls incidents showed that most occurred when patients did not use the nurse call bell for assistance when mobilising. These were not deemed to be avoidable, although the service had taken action to encourage patients to mobilise with support from staff.
Reportable incidents included safeguarding concerns, death notifications, pressure ulcers, and serious medication incidents and complaints. All incidents were logged and tracked through the electronic reporting system, which enabled effective monitoring and traceability of each case.
Additional mechanisms in place included the maintenance of the business risk register.
Records of compliments, concerns, and feedback were held within the electronic system and weekly reviews of medication audits and related incidents were undertaken and analysed. No recurring themes or trends were identified in relation to falls, urinary tract infections (UTIs), or catheter-associated infections.
Staff were supported through one-to-one discussions to identify areas for improvement, reflect on lessons learned, and share good practice across teams. A teaching pack was developed from a rescue pack as part of the organisation’s commitment to continuous learning.
An Incident Policy was in place, supported by a formal governance process. All clinical policies were reviewed by the Clinical Governance Committee prior to Board approval. Staff were required to sign to confirm they had read and understood new or updated policies. We found that the Incident Investigation Process followed a structured investigation process to ensure safety, accountability, and learning.
A Duty of Candour policy was in place, reviewed in May 2025 and clearly outlined the roles and responsibilities of each staff group and was appropriate in its content. Records of all duty of candour (DoC) communications and actions were securely maintained within the electronic system. Learning outcomes and key information were disseminated both verbally and via email to ensure staff awareness and promote continuous improvement.
Safe systems, pathways and transitions
We scored the service as 3. The evidence showed a good standard. The service worked with people and healthcare partners to establish and maintain safe systems of care, in which safety was managed or monitored. They made sure there was continuity of care, including when people moved between different services.
St Joseph’s Hospice had an Admissions Policy in place, which was last reviewed in June 2024. There was a clear admissions criterion in place. Formal referrals were required from a healthcare professional in a hospital or hospice, a GP, district nurse, or palliative care specialist nurse to Continuing Healthcare (CHC), who in turn submitted the referral to St Joseph’s Hospice once funding had been approved. Eligibility for CHC funding was determined by the relevant Integrated Care Board (ICB), and funding had to be agreed before a patient could be referred.
Systems were in place to assess people referred to the service if they were experiencing a life limiting illness with a prognosis of up to 6 months. Staff also ensured that they had appropriate staff to care for the patient’s needs.
St Josephs Hospice admitted patients with lower needs and transferred those patients with more complex needs to another local hospice and vice verses, once patient needs changed. We were informed that the two hospices worked well together to ensure that the right patients received the right care in the right place.
Deteriorating patients were reviewed by the palliative GP and if required the Palliative care consultant. Caring for a dying patient was guided by the St Joseph’s Hospice Individualised Plan for Care at the End of Life (IPOC), which provided clear standards to support good end-of-life care. The IPOC would be implemented following multidisciplinary review and agreement a patient was nearing the end of life. Once started, the patient and their family were involved in the discussion wherever possible.
The IPOC helped staff anticipate and manage common symptoms at the end of life. Ongoing assessment supported the medical and nursing teams in providing effective and compassionate care.
Safeguarding
We scored the service as 2. The evidence showed some shortfalls. The service did not always make sure staff had the right qualifications. The service worked with people and healthcare partners to understand what being safe meant to them and the best way to achieve that. They concentrated on improving people’s lives while protecting their right to live in safety, free from bullying, harassment, abuse, discrimination, avoidable harm and neglect. The service shared concerns quickly and appropriately.
There was a Safeguarding Adult’s Policy in place which had been reviewed and updated in June 2024. It provided clear guidance on staff training requirements and outlined the safeguarding process, including thresholds for initiating safeguarding procedures and how to make referrals to the police and local authorities. The Safeguarding Children’s Policy had been reviewed in August 2024 and was equally detailed.
We reviewed the hospice’s annual safeguarding report and found it to be detailed, containing the appropriate information to monitor allegations, investigations, and actions undertaken within the hospice in relation to all safeguarding cases. Information reviewed showed that there were no emerging themes or trends.
All safeguarding training was role-specific and tailored to the responsibilities of each staff group. Hospice-based volunteers received safeguarding training as part of their initial induction, followed by a face-to-face session delivered by the Hospice Safeguarding Lead. The structure of this training provided participants with key information and the opportunity to ask questions and discuss learning. This training was repeated every two years and was considered mandatory.
The safeguarding policy was in date, and all staff had access to it via the electronic system. We saw that although only required to completed level 2 training, registered 71% of registered nurses had completed Level 3 Safeguarding Adults training and 96% had completed level 3 Safeguarding Childrens training. The Preventing Radicalisation course had been completed by 88% of staff. Trustees completed Level 1 safeguarding training for both adults and children, which was provided through an online training platform.
The clinical director was the service safeguarding lead and had completed Level 3 safeguarding adults and children training. However, Level 4 training was required for this lead role, in line with the Royal College of Nursing Adult Safeguarding: Roles and Competencies for Health Care Staff (2024), which referenced the Safeguarding Accountability and Assurance Framework. This omission was raised during the assessment, and the safeguarding lead enrolled on the appropriate Level 4 course the following day and was booked for 18 November 2025.
Involving people to manage risks
We scored the service as 3. The evidence showed a good standard. The service worked with people to understand and manage risks by thinking holistically. Staff assessed and managed risks to patients and themselves well and followed best practice in anticipating, de-escalating and managing behaviours which present with challenges.
Patients and their families were actively involved in the care planning process and in completing risk assessments. The service collaborated with individuals to understand and manage risks through a holistic approach, with dynamic risk assessments conducted in response to rapid changes in patients’ conditions.
Speech and Language Therapy (SaLT) assessments were carried out as required, with immediate adjustments made to accommodate swallowing needs. The chef was fully briefed and maintained detailed nutritional profiles to meet the requirements of patients with dysphagia. Additionally, behaviours that presented challenges were addressed proactively and appropriately, reflecting a responsive and person-centred approach to care.
The in-patient unit manager and ward sisters provided support on the units as required, whether by advising on symptom control, assisting with new admissions, or helping after a patient’s death. The hospice maintained a flexible culture in which all staff were prepared to move between units depending on workload, skill mix, or unplanned absences.
When required, the in-patient unit manager or Ward sister liaised with the hospice doctor, consultant, or the IMPaCT (Integrated Mersey Palliative Care Team) regarding patient care and symptom control. Internal support and advice were also provided by the clinical director when required.
A review of handover sheets showed that they were comprehensive and covered multiple areas, including medication, care needs, moving and handling assistance, intake and output, and DoLS (Deprivation of Liberty Safeguards) status. Detailed actions taken by staff on the previous shift were also recorded, such as patients’ bed rail requirements, communication and spiritual needs, activities of daily living, and other significant medical information relevant to the next shift.
A Standard Operating Procedure (SOP) was in place for the management of both electronic and paper records. Data protection trackers were reviewed and updated annually by each department. These trackers monitored the management and confidentiality of patient information, including individual patient records, complaints, accident reports, safeguarding logs, significant event logs, deprivation of liberty applications, and consent documentation.
On review of risk assessment documentation within the care records, we found them difficult to follow and track, due to the lack of flow. Information was held across separate files and was not always contemporaneous, which led to confusion.
Safe environments
We scored the service as 2. The evidence showed some shortfalls. The service did not always detect and control potential risks in the care environment. They did not always make sure equipment, facilities and technology supported the delivery of safe care.
The environment was clean, inviting, and accessible, with some newly built areas and a new staff room. Pathways had been improved to encourage the local community, families, and relatives to spend time on site. The area had become much more accessible through a grant, and interpretation panels were installed.
There was an electronic maintenance reporting system in place; it functioned as a database with modules for scheduled maintenance, testing, and routine activities, which were flagged when due. It also contained contractor data, liability certificates, and method statements.
We reviewed the reported maintenance issue logs and found evidence that issues had been prioritised, with clear records of the date assigned, status, and date of completion. A Repairs and information technology (IT) Fault Reporting Log was also provided. Records were detailed, up to date, and demonstrated that all actions were tracked. Evidence showed that all repairs had been completed in a timely manner. Repairs were managed through service contracts, such as for boilers, and local contractors were used whenever possible due to better response times. Local utility services were preferred, and tree contractors and pest control were also engaged.
Fire alarm check logs were provided and showed that weekly checks had been consistently undertaken. Fire evacuation plans were available for each ward; all were detailed and up to date. A fire safety inspection had been carried out by the Fire and Rescue Service, which confirmed that the hospice maintained adequate fire safety standards.
All equipment had been routinely serviced. This included defibrillator, baths, hoists, bedpan washers, nebulisers, suction units, syringe drivers, air conditioning systems, fire detection equipment, hot water boilers, drainage pumps, and passenger lifts. Pest control management was also tracked, and Legionella testing had been undertaken on a six-monthly basis. Fire drills had been carried out in April and May 2025. We reviewed syringe driver service records, which showed that annual servicing of syringe drivers had been completed as required.
However, the sluice was not locked. An expired biohazard kit (expired in 2024) was identified on the unit. An in-date biohazard kit was available on the ward at the time of inspection; the expired kit had been moved for disposal but had not yet been disposed of. All biohazard kits were replaced in April 2025. The expired kit had been left on the unit in error; however, each unit had a new, in-date kit readily available for use.
Out-of-date needles and glucose monitoring strips were also identified and were requested to be removed. Call bells were observed to be functioning; however, the visual indicator lights used to alert staff when call bells were activated required repair in two rooms.
Safe and effective staffing
We scored the service as 2. The evidence showed some shortfalls. The service did not always make sure staff received effective support, supervision and development..
The senior leadership team were confident in staff coverage and satisfied with the staffing model. Recruitment for registered nurses (RNs) and healthcare assistants (HCAs) had occasionally been challenging. The clinical establishment was reviewed with each vacancy, alongside other workforce requirements, to ensure an appropriate skill mix. At the time, the hospice operated on a 2:1 (2 patients to 1 nurse) dayshift and 5:1 (5 patients to 1 nurse) nightshift patient-to-staff ratio. Staffing data as of 1 September 2025 highlighted that there were zero registered nurse vacancies and 0.6 FTE HCA vacancies. Staff turnover (September 2024 – August 2025) for clinical staff was 1.8% and 0.7% for non-clinical staff.
The hospice was not regarded as a specialist end of life unit and therefore did not require specialist consultants; patients with increased complexity were referred accordingly. Plans were in place to train additional non-medical prescribers (NMPs).
Human resources (HR) monitored training compliance, supervision, appraisals, and emerging trends. Mandatory training was completed online and included Basic Life support, COVID-19 awareness, Safeguarding, General Data Protection Regulation (GDPR), and other core subjects. Face-to-face sessions covered Health and Safety, Dementia Awareness (for all staff, including shop and volunteer staff), in-house fire safety, and fire drills. Clinical appraisals were not fully up to date due to organisational changes. The supervisory structure was explained, and monthly meetings were held with the inpatient unit manager, and the clinical manager.
Specific training opportunities were also offered, such as “Breaking Bad News” and communication courses. Staff could seek support from the team when delivering bad news, including guidance on facilitating spiritual discussions.
A standardised induction plan was in place for all new starters. This included electronic modules, knowledge tests, and an induction checklist. Upon completion, certificates were generated and retained on file with HR.
Of 51 clinical staff required to complete Basic Life support (Level 2) training, 42 held up-to-date certification. Nine staff either had expired or incomplete training.
The ward sister conducted competency assessments, including End of Life (EOL) and Infection Prevention and Control (IPC) modules. Staff were encouraged to take on lead roles to develop their knowledge and enhance patient care. One nurse had completed a Postgraduate Certificate in Teacher Training and was awaiting enrolment on a non-medical prescriber course.
Efforts had been made to maintain regular staff meetings, though attendance was often low as staff did not wish to attend when off duty. The most recent meeting was attended by only one staff member. Various strategies were attempted to improve attendance, including adjusting meeting times and allowing shift swaps.
A sessional GP with a special interest in palliative care provided general medical services and specialist palliative input. The GP provided four sessions per week (16 hours total) on Mondays, Wednesdays, Thursdays, and Fridays, including Bank Holidays. Sessions were flexible but primarily took place in the mornings. The GP participated in weekly MDT meetings with the palliative medicine consultant on Wednesdays. Each session lasted approximately four hours and included ward rounds, patient reviews, prescribing, family communication, and completing medical certificates of cause of death in liaison with the medical examiner. The palliative medicine consultant was available Monday to Friday and at weekends for emergencies.
All staff received ongoing input from their line manager and regular feedback. Supervision varied by role and included one-to-one meetings, informal check-ins, observation, audits, wellbeing discussions, attendance monitoring, and professional supervision. Not all supervision activities were formally documented. Central records showed that 61% of clinical staff had received supervision within the last six months. All staff were expected to complete an annual appraisal, with 51% having done so within the previous 12 months at the time of review.
The mandatory clinical staff training programme was successfully completed across a wide range of subjects. High completion rates were achieved in key areas, including End of Life Care (98%), Principles of Health and Safety (98%), Medical Devices (98%), Medical Gases (96%), Pressure Ulcer Management (96%), and Safeguarding Children Level 3 (96%).
Training in Accident and Incident Reporting, Bullying and Harassment, Drug and Alcohol Awareness, Fluids and Nutrition, and Freedom to Speak Up also demonstrated strong engagement, with completion rates of 90% or higher.
Courses such as Adult Basic Life Support Level 2 (86%), COPD (85%), Consent (84%), and Equality and Diversity (84%) were well attended, showing good compliance. Moderate completion rates were recorded for Epilepsy Awareness (79%), Mental Capacity Act (78%), Anaphylaxis (75%), and Medicine Management (Practical – External) (75%).
Online manual handling training was 94%. However, moving and handling (practical 2025 – external) module had the lowest completion rate at 39%, indicating areas for improvement.
The clinical director undertook walk rounds across all units to identify any concerns or issues relating to patients, staff sickness, staff welfare, or the premises. The clinical director reviewed the off-duty rota and redeployed staff between units when alerted to staff sickness.
Induction checklists were completed for agency RNs. The hospice primarily used one agency, maintaining a core group of familiar RNs for consistency. Checklists were not completed for agency HCAs, as they always worked alongside the hospice’s own RNs during night shifts. Two agency staff were never rostered together.
When reviewing staff competencies, we were advised that one regular RN had a lapsed medication competency due to extended sickness absence; reassessment was planned upon their return. Three bank staff were due to complete medication competencies at their next shifts. New HCAs were progressing through their competency booklets, with a decision made to prioritise HCA completion before RN updates.
The Disclosure and Baring Service (DBS) Policy (Version 3) was reviewed in September 2024 and was found to be appropriate and current. The Recruitment Policy was last reviewed in December 2022, with the next review due in September 2025; it was considered appropriate and linked to other key HR policies.
Infection prevention and control
We scored the service as 2. The evidence showed some shortfalls. The service did not always assess or manage the risk of infection. They did not always detect and control the risk of it spreading or share concerns with appropriate agencies promptly.
St Joseph’s Hospice had an Infection Prevention and Control (IPC) Policy, Version 3, which had last been reviewed in March 2023. The IPC policy appeared appropriate and detailed, containing guidance, for example, on the management of infection control, IPC standards, hand hygiene, PPE, management of blood and body fluid spills, and environmental decontamination. The IPC policy was intended to be used in conjunction with the Outbreaks of Communicable Disease Policy.
During the assessment, we observed a clean and well-organised environment. Walkways and corridors were uncluttered and spacious. Room layouts varied depending on equipment needs, and the presence of personal belongings contributed to a personalised atmosphere. The kitchen areas were clean, and we observed that they were cleaned after each meal.
Cleanliness audits were provided for the preceding six months; however, no audit had been undertaken for May 2025. The audits showed that all three wards (San José, St Francis House Lower, St Francis House Upper) had been compliant with hand hygiene and uniform standards throughout the six-month period. Cleanliness audits for all three wards were mostly compliant, apart from four occasions where compliance fell slightly below target by 1–7%.
The IPC audit dashboard showed that mattress audit compliance had been low over the six-month period, with the lowest compliance rate being 40% and the highest 70% against a target of 85%. On one occasion, St Francis House Lower achieved 80%. Action plans had been implemented each month for audits with poor outcomes; however, there was limited evidence of consistent month-on-month improvement over the six months.
Medical cleaning device audits showed variable compliance during the same period. Compliance targets had been met on three occasions on San José ward, on two occasions on St Francis House Lower ward, but not at all for St Francis House Upper ward, against a target of 85%. Action plans had been implemented each month for audits with poor outcomes, though evidence of month-on-month improvement remained limited.
Hand hygiene audits were 100% compliant at the time of the assessment.
We observed a lack of replacement earpieces for temperature-monitoring equipment, which was escalated at the time of the assessment and subsequently rectified. In addition, we observed that the blood collection kit had expired; this issue was also escalated and promptly resolved.
Medicines optimisation
We scored the service as 2. The evidence showed some shortfalls. The service did not always make sure that medicines and treatments were safe and met people’s needs.
The medicines procedure policy was in place and had last been reviewed in September 2023. The original policy had been created by an external pharmacy service. The policy was detailed and appropriate, covering procedures for receiving, storing, and administering medicines, including controlled drugs (CDs), at the hospice. It also included procedures for refusal of medicines, recording, PRN medications (as needed medications), managing drug recalls, medication reconciliation, oxygen, thickeners, and related matters.
A Standard Operating Procedure (SOP) was in place for checking medication administration recording charts (MAR charts) as part of the weekly medication audit. Each MAR chart in use at St Joseph’s Hospice was checked daily by the nurse administering the medication. All instances where patients received routine and PRN medication (as and when required) were documented at the time of administration.
To ensure effective practice, MAR charts were also checked weekly as part of the ongoing medication audit, usually conducted by the Medicines Management Assistant within the hospice.
A SOP for checking controlled medications was in place. All controlled medications were stored in a patient’s own labelled box within double-locked controlled medication cupboards, in accordance with the hospice medication policy. The in-patient unit manager was a Non-Medical Prescriber.
Medication incidents were one of two most frequently reported patient safety incidents for the Hospice and remained a key area of monitoring. Analysis of medication incidents showed 36 related to incorrect doses or omissions. A common theme occurred when medications were prescribed as multiple tablets or with varying strengths of the same drug. The hospice identified a total of six such incidents. To reduce these, the hospice introduced a balance check on the MAR (medicine administration record) chart to support improved oversight.
Controlled medications were checked into the cupboard either by two registered nurses or by one registered nurse and one medicine-trained HCA or student nurse. All medications in the cupboards were checked in and out by the same process.
At the end of each shift, both the outgoing and oncoming nurse performed a full controlled drug check to ensure that all medications were accounted for, in line with the standards expected by St Joseph’s Hospice. The CD check sheet had been reviewed and was found to be double signed; however, the comments section was not always legible.
During the weekly medicines audit, all supplies were counted to ensure stock levels matched usage, and all stock was checked for expiry dates. Blue stickers were applied to opened liquids, and prescriptions were requested according to the doctors’ diary.
MAR charts were reviewed for overall presentation and completeness. We observed that all transcripts were accurate, directions were clear and legible, and entries were countersigned. Signatures were verified for all administrations, entries were up to date, supporting documentation was present, and patient labels were checked on each page.
The controlled drugs register was examined for completeness. We observed that all entries were checked for date, time, patient name, dose given, two signatures, and updated balances. Calculations and balances were verified, and corrections were properly annotated, signed, and dated. Transfers to the destruction register were completed with page references, and two signatures.
Procedures iwere in place for occasions where protocols, checks, or countersignatures were missing, these were communicated to the RN on duty or recorded in the nurses’ handover diary. Completion was verified, and follow-up actions were taken.
The audit spreadsheet was updated and sent each Friday with a comprehensive list of findings and actions. Incidents were reported promptly through the electronic reporting system when applicable.
All findings were reported in the medicines management meeting. Any missed signatures were discussed with the responsible RN, and discussions were documented to ensure accountability and compliance.
However, we found that an oxygen cylinder located outside the building had been set up for patient use with piping attached. The equipment had become dirty and contaminated. This concern was escalated immediately on-site, and the items were removed.
